How to Import Contacts From a CSV File in OutreachBox
Updated June 15, 2026
Quick answer: In Leads → Contacts, click Import CSV, upload a UTF-8 CSV with columns for email, first name, last name, company, job title, and tags, map the columns to contact fields, review the preview, then click Import. Verify the imported emails before sending any campaign.

CSV format
Prepare a CSV with these columns:
| Column | Required | Example |
|---|---|---|
| Yes | [email protected] | |
| First Name | No | Jane |
| Last Name | No | Doe |
| Company | No | Acme Inc. |
| Job Title | No | Marketing Director |
| Tags | No | vip, 2025-prospects |
Save the file as UTF-8.
How to import
- Navigate to Leads → Contacts.
- Click Import CSV.
- Select your CSV file.
- Map columns to the matching contact fields.
- Review the import preview.
- Click Import to complete, then check the results for any errors.

Best practices
- Validate and de-duplicate your CSV before importing.
- Use UTF-8 encoding to avoid character issues.
- Include as many fields as possible (company, title) to enable personalization.
- Always verify imported lists before sending.
